Pyrah123 wrote:
To be fair I was really really impressed with Sanderson today


I personally thought other aspects of game made him impressive. His composure under the kick. He cut back in when he needed to and generally read the game well. But again, going forward he had maybe 2 runs all game where he made over 5m after contact.

That should be happening at least once a set for our wingers and which inevitably put you on the front foot. I’m being very picky in regards to Sanderson as I thought he went well today. But little this like meterage in yardage sets are pivotal these days especially considering how much quicker the game is.
